How to write a letter of intent for a teaching job Address it to a specific person. Open with a summary. Outline your education. Highlight previous work experience. Describe your teaching style and values. Include a polite and optimistic closing.

Write a brief application letter to apply for a job at school. Begin with a formal salutation, then explain your purpose, express your interest in the specific position, highlight relevant qualifications, and ask for an interview. Finish with thanks and your contact information. Maintain a professional and brief tone.

How to write a cover letter for a teacher with no experience Include your name and contact information. Write the date. List the recipient's name and contact information. Include a salutation. Write an introduction. Focus on your achievements and training. Include a closing paragraph. Write a sign-off.

Example: “Dear Principal Smith, I am writing to express my interest in the open teaching position at Sunnyvale Elementary. With a Master's in Education and five years of classroom experience, I am eager to contribute to your team.” Moving on, let's tackle the body of your cover letter.

Focus on your achievements and training Write two to three paragraphs that focus on your training as a teacher, student teaching and any achievements you've made. Explain how your training, student teaching and achievements have made you a suitable candidate for the teaching position you're applying for.
